My radio has a GROUND which in your case might help.
Also, listening LATE when both Solar Noise and man-generated noise are minimal help. Try lower down the band, in the 60m to 49m range. Some of the 'tropicals' come in like gangbusters very late. Daytime frequencies are up around 11m or even higher.
Have someone around who understands Spanish.
Did you Consider the SONY ICF-2010? Selectable sideband AND synchronous detector. Not to mention 1khz tuning option. They ALSO can be modified with different filters.
